Skip to content

Latest commit

 

History

History
10 lines (5 loc) · 1.38 KB

README.md

File metadata and controls

10 lines (5 loc) · 1.38 KB

Refatorando um aplicativo com Windows Phone utilizando padrões de projeto

A refatoração soluciona problemas existentes em projeto de código, permitindo melhora na qualidade, flexibilidade e manutenibilidade do software. A sua correta utilização permite simplificar métodos, reutilizar componentes de código e aplicar padrões de projeto. Além disso, facilitam o trabalho dos desenvolvedores de software, pois apresentam soluções eficazes para problemas conhecidos. Ao todo são 99 refatorações divididas entre refatorações simples e refatorações voltada a padrões de projeto. Portanto o objetivo deste trabalho é estudar as mais utilizadas e aplicá-las em um projeto existente, que não faz uso das boas práticas de programação ou utilização de padrões de projeto.


Refactoring solves problems in code design, enabling improved quality, flexibility and maintainability of the software. Its proper use will simplify methods, reuse code components and apply design patterns. Also, make it easy for software developers, because they present effective solutions to known problems. Altogether there are 99 refactorings divided between simple refactorings refactorings and focused on design patterns. Therefore the aim of this study is the most used and apply them to an existing project that does not make use of good programming practices and use of design patterns.